Seminar Series on The Art of Practicing
Exploring the topic that every musician knows well: practicing.
Integrated into the Musethica concert weeks, this seminar format blends lecture and interactive discussion, encouraging musicians at all levels to reflect on their own approaches to daily practice. Topics range from technical routines to mental strategies, as well as the emotional highs and lows that often accompany the repetitive nature of practicing an instrument. Led by the session tutor, questions to be addressed include:
• What is our goal as performers?
• How do we build technique that supports expression?
• What does the audience actually hear?
• How do we develop deep concentration and effective practice habits?
Attendees will be invited to share personal insights, struggles, and strategies, making the seminar not just a lecture, but a workshop to exchange experiences. Whether you’re a student or an experienced performer, educator or interested musician — you are invited to share and discover new approaches to practicing — both solo and in ensemble.
